India vs Australia 5th T20I Live Streaming: When And Where To Watch Live Telecast | NDTV.com - Football | FootballNews-Today.com 

India vs Australia 5th T20I Live Streaming: When And Where To Watch Live Telecast

Published By: NDTV.com - Football - Today


India vs Australia 5th T20I Live Streaming: With 2-1 lead, India face Australia in the fifth and final T20I of the five-match series on Satu...